Review the following terms in Wikipedia: Bones Humerus; Radius; Ulna; Carpal; Metacarpal; Phalanges; Soft Tissues Flexion and Extension; … WebAt the front of the ribcage is a single solid bone resembling, and named after, the human sternum. The difference between a chicken sternum and a human sternum is the gigantic “keel”, the ridge of bone projecting down the center, to which the powerful flight muscles anchor themselves. WebJul 24, 2024 · The wing anatomy of a duck is differing from that of a chicken. The feathers of the duck’s wing consist of flight feathers, remiges, and coverts. The remiges are either primary feathers attaches to the metacarpal and phalanges bone or secondary feathers attaching to the ulna bone. WebThese bones include the tibia, femur, pubic bone, ribs, ulna, toe bones, and scapula. Medullary bones are an important source of calcium when hens are laying eggs.
